Output 15d82ef8eb11cd2ec7f3035d89f9bfd1b78e52e69e89c342078c38fea1564521:0

value
17879438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d98821ebcc5b2d5bc0975a2ab8fb479e59b1b98 OP_EQUAL
address
MEySxfNE2vYfM5zjhpTtVZdYX4HNymfeNn
transaction
15d82ef8eb11cd2ec7f3035d89f9bfd1b78e52e69e89c342078c38fea1564521
spent
true